Joe Manganiello disputes Sofía Vergara's claim they divorced over having children
View
Date:2025-04-13 06:35:49
Joe Manganiello doesn't quite agree with ex-wife Sofía Vergara's explanation for why their marriage didn't work out.
In January, six months after the power couple separated, the "Griselda" star told El País that "my marriage broke up because my husband was younger; he wanted to have kids and I didn’t want to be an old mom."
In an interview published in Men's Journal Tuesday, "True Blood" alum Manganiello, who pivoted to reality TV this year as the host and executive producer of "Deal or No Deal Island," disputed this characterization of his 2023 divorce.
"That’s simply not true," he told the magazine. The issue of having children "wasn't inevitably why everything ended. It's because two people grew apart, and sometimes that happens."
The 47-year-old added: "To be painted as if I had some sort of midlife crisis, and after nine years, turned to somebody and gave them an ultimatum of, 'Do this potentially unhealthy thing to your body, or else I'm gone'? That’s never who I was."

The "Magic Mike" star explained: "We did try to have a family for the first year and a half. And we had a huge conversation right out of the gate during the first month we dated. I said, 'If you're done with kids, then I understand. Just tell me, and I'll know what this is, and that's okay.'
"But that wasn't the case with her. And I swore to her that I would never leave if it didn't work out. And I didn't.”
In her El País interview, Vergara — mom to 32-year-old Manolo Vergara — explained not wanting to have another child because "I feel it’s not fair to the baby. I respect whoever does it, but that's not for me anymore."
She is "ready to be a grandmother, not a mother," she said.
Vergara and Manganiello married in November 2015. Manganiello filed for divorce in July 2023, and Vergara followed with her own request for the dissolution of their seven-year marriage due to "irreconcilable differences."
Joe Manganiello is now dating Caitlin O'Connor
Earlier this year, Manganiello went Instagram official with 34-year-old actor and model Caitlin O'Connor, who appears in the Max series "Winning Time: The Rise of the Lakers Dynasty."
The two made their red carpet debut in December at the Children of Armenia Fund Gala in New York. They later attended an Art of Elysium gala in Los Angeles together in January.
In a "week in review" post in February, Manganiello wrote that he "celebrated Valentine's Day with Tool & Caitlin," adding a heart emoji. He also shared a photo taken with O'Connor, 34, at a Tool concert, as well as another photo showing her next to roses and a box of chocolates.
"When you have a bad day, hopefully you have a good partner in life," he told Men's Journal about his new relationship.
